As for vendors not selling parts for the 2.4, except for engine mods almost all the aftermarket 2.0 parts fit the 2.4 (brakes, suspension, exhaust). for intakes, use 2.2. for Turbos, use the search feature. Both Alpine and Garrett have kits that are somewhat available/useable/complete. Not to mention someone just posted he bolted a 2.0 blower ona a 2.2 with no tuning and it's FINE! But seriously, there are FEW parts for the 2.4L, that's why I came up with the fuel injector upgrade, because it is well needed, and there is no aftermarket support for it. Most of what you do to it will have to be custom.
